Simmons 22 Mag 3-9x32mm WA Adjustable Obj 1022T Rifle Scope features one-inch tubes, a fully-coated lens system, and 1/4" MOA click adjustmentsfor windage and elevation. Simmons 22 Mag scopes are calibrated parallax-freeat 50 yards for rimfire shooting. Target shooters will appreciate the model Simmons 1022T, a 3-9x32 adjustable objective scope for serious competition. It features fully multi-coated lenses, ad-justable objective, easy adjust turrets and a black matte or silver finish.
